Sourcing guidance for Pipe Scraping Tool
How to choose the right Pipe Scraping Tool for industrial applications?
Selecting a high-performance pipe scraping tool requires evaluating the pipe material (HDPE, PP-R, or PE-X) and the diameter range it supports. For professional electrofusion welding, you must prioritize tools that ensure a uniform peeling thickness (typically 0.2mm to 0.3mm) to remove the oxidized layer effectively. Look for rotary scrapers with hardened tungsten carbide blades as they offer superior longevity and precision compared to manual hand scrapers.
What are the key technical specifications and compliance standards for these tools?
Ensure the tools comply with ISO 12176-2 standards for plastic pipe fusion equipment. Key specs include adjustable clamping arms for different SDR (Standard Dimension Ratio) pipes and spring-loaded blade holders that compensate for pipe ovality. For international trade, verify that the manufacturer holds CE certification and follows ISO 9001 quality management systems to ensure batch consistency.

What are the typical usage scenarios and maintenance requirements?
These tools are essential for gas and water pipeline construction, specifically before electrofusion or butt fusion welding. Maintenance is straightforward: clean the lead screw and guide rails after each use to prevent debris buildup. Lubricate moving parts monthly and inspect the blade edge for chips; a dull blade will result in uneven oxidation removal, leading to weld failure and potential leaks.
Cross-Border Purchasing Considerations for Pipe Scraping Tools
What are the common risks in cross-border procurement of industrial tools?
The primary risks include material non-compliance (e.g., using low-grade steel instead of aluminum alloy for the body) and shipping damage to precision calibration parts. To mitigate this, always request a pre-shipment inspection (PSI) and ensure the supplier uses custom-molded plastic carrying cases inside reinforced export cartons to protect the tool's alignment.

What are the best practices for shipping and international trade compliance?
Since these are heavy metal tools, Sea Freight (LCL or FCL) is the most economical for bulk, while Air Express (DHL/FedEx) is better for urgent samples. Ensure the supplier provides the correct HS Code (typically 820559) to avoid customs delays. Always clarify Incoterms; FOB (Free On Board) is recommended for buyers who have their own freight forwarder to better control logistics costs.
